What you will drive
Programmatic Responsibilities
- Manage student experience and communications for the Summer Words writers conference, including workshop acceptances and rejections, workshop logistical details, coordination of professional consultations and development of student activities and schedule.
- Oversee nomination process for Emerging Writer Fellows and manage communication and conference experience for accepted fellows.
- Recruit and manage consultant readers for Emerging Writer Fellowships and juried workshop applications.
- Manage communications and hospitality for visiting authors for the Aspen Literary Festival, Winter Words, Aspen Writers Network, the Community Read and other programs, as needed.
- Help with all aspects of the Community Read program, including book distribution and engagement with a wide variety of constituents in the Roaring Fork Valley.
- Manage relationships and workflow with consultant editors and clients for the Editing Room. Handle client payments.
- Hire and coordinate teaching artists and guest authors for writers-in-the-schools programs, including vetting talent, ensuring fit and compliance with host schools, and managing travel and lodging.
- Identify and coordinate with host schools for the writers-in-the-schools program, including meeting with teachers and administrators, conducting post-program surveys and scheduling workshops and author talks.

About
Inside The Aspen Institute
The Aspen Institute is a global nonprofit organization committed to realizing a free, just, and equitable society, driving change through dialogue, leadership, and action to help solve critical challenges. Aspen Words, a program of the Aspen Institute, encourages writers, inspires readers, and connects people through the power of stories.
